Another mistake in the Hadith involves men shrinking from the time of Adam. Even if you are an old earth Muslim who believes every day of creation is like a thousand years, there is no archeological evidence that humans are shrinking since the time of Adam. Shrinking or making a human larger has a lot of technical problems that could only be corrected by altering the DNA instructions to allow the survival of the human at a different height. These changes are so profound, they can not be explained by evolution. If a human existed at even twenty feet tall, it would have to be a new species with new DNA instructions. We know that the human heart could handle a change in mass of three to four times normal but only at the expense of mobility. The size of blood cells and capillaries is coordinated so that nutrients and oxygen are distributed throughout the body. The design of the human body tolerates a lot of variation, but not a 15 to one change. If blood cells were expanded 15 times their current size to go through a capillary that was 15 times its current size, you would suffer severe loss of Oxygen transfer and efficiency. You would need at least 15 times more surface area in your lungs thus prompting a redesign of the lungs. Furthermore there would be a problem with the efficiency of cell nutrients crossing the cell wall due to lower efficiency. When you scale things up or down, the mass tends to go up by a factor cubed and the square area goes up by a factor squared. Every action within the body that depends on a ratio of mass to square area would be impacted. Breathing would be seriously impaired since the ratio of area to mass would be reduced to 1/24 th of the original amount. The knee and hip joint would have to be different if humans were larger. This is another example where mass changes are applied to square area in the knee or hip. The original 90 foot tall Adam would have had an exotic bone density. The weight of a 90 foot man would be around 300 tons. The bottom of your feet might have to handle 100 pounds per square foot but if you were 15 times taller, your feet would have to hold up over fourteen times that. The knee and hip joints would have to bear enormous static loads but also dynamic loads possibly five times as large from doing normal activity. A thousand pound man would be about 10.5 feet tall and he would be at the edge of cardiac failure even with a larger heart because of the friction losses in blood vessels and capillaries. friction losses in circular pipes are proportional to the quantity of blood pumped squared divided by the diameter to the fifth power. You can not keep capillaries the same size to optimize oxygenization, temperature regulation and nutrient distribution while at the same time serving a mass that is expanding by some factor cubed . I think the only way around this is to have multiple hearts or lower gravity. The story about men shrinking from 90 feet to what they are today is a lot like the tale From Earth to Moon by Jules Verne. Everybody knows that nobody could survive being shot to the moon by a cannon but you have to go along with it to enjoy the rest of the story.
